Latest Patents

Li holds a notable patent for a "GNSS emergency monitoring error suppression method for alpine canyon complex environment." This groundbreaking method involves a three-step process that optimizes GNSS design specific to alpine canyons. By effectively suppressing measurement errors, her invention significantly enhances operational safety and efficiency. It allows for accurate GNSS technology application in alpine regions, ultimately reducing costs and improving the accuracy of emergency monitoring processes.
